JWST 196 - Departmental Honors Candidacy: Essay in Jewish Studies

Semester Hours: 3


Periodically

A student does not have to be a member of Honors College to do Departmental Honors. The Department of Religion encourages any major in Jewish Studies with an overall GPA of at least 3.4 and a department GPA of at least 3.5 to consider doing an honors thesis and standing for Departmental Honors. A minimum of 18 s.h. in JWST and/or RELI is required before attempting an honors thesis. It is recommended that students begin to consult with a faculty advisor at the beginning of their junior year. Departmental Honors involves a two-semester commitment (minimum 6 s.h.). With the approval of the department chairperson, the student registers for JWST 196 in each of the two semesters. The student develops an independent research project, in consultation with a department faculty advisor. The project culminates in a 30- to 50-page essay or an equivalent creative work, which the student defends before a committee of faculty.

Prerequisite(s)/Course Notes:
Open only to Jewish Studies majors. May be repeated (up to 6 s.h.). May not be taken on a Pass/D+/D/Fail basis.
